What Makes Diffusion Models So Powerful?

Diffusion models are among the latest breakthroughs in AI image generation. By iteratively refining random noise into detailed, realistic images, these models can create lifelike portraits, artistic scenes, or even cinematic sequences. Their ability to capture light, texture, and emotion makes them the perfect tool for producing virtual photo shoots that feel both intimate and authentic. Whether you want soft, natural lighting or dramatic shadow play, diffusion-powered platforms can deliver nuanced results.

Why Use Storyboards for Your AI Girlfriend Photo Shoot?

Just like traditional photographers and filmmakers, digital creators benefit from having a plan. A storyboard is a visual roadmap—a sequence of sketches or descriptions outlining each shot. For AI girlfriend shoots, a storyboard helps define the storyline, emotional arc, poses, wardrobe, and backgrounds for every frame. It keeps your creative direction focused, ensuring each generated image fits seamlessly into your chosen narrative, whether it’s a day at the beach, a romantic dinner, or a fantasy adventure.

How to Build a Storyboard for Diffusion-Powered Shoots

Start by brainstorming the theme or scenario you want to portray. Break the shoot into individual frames, and for each, jot down key details: the pose, facial expression, outfit, background, and—crucially—the lighting style. The more descriptive your prompts, the better the diffusion model will interpret your vision. Tips for Consistent and Realistic AI Photos

  • Maintain a Clear Theme: Use recurring color palettes, wardrobe elements, and locations to unify your storyboard sequence.
  • Experiment with Lighting: Try golden hour, overcast daylight, or candle-lit scenes to give each image distinct mood and depth.
  • Iterate on Prompts: If an image isn’t quite right, tweak your description and try again—diffusion models thrive on detailed, nuanced input.
  • Track Successful Prompts: Keep notes on what phrases or settings produce the best results for future shoots.
  • Mix Static and Dynamic Shots: Alternate between posed, formal shots and candid, movement-focused frames for a more natural sequence.
